Kid vs Youth
Quando usar cada um em inglês, com significado, registro e exemplos.

| Kid | Youth | |
|---|---|---|
| Pronúncia | 🇬🇧 /["/kɪd/"]/🇺🇸 /["/kɪd/"]/ | 🇬🇧 /["/juːθ/","/juːðz/"]/🇺🇸 /["/juːθ/","/juːðz/"]/ |
| Significado | A child or young person. | A young person, especially a teenager or someone in their early twenties. |
| Exemplo | The kid played in the park all afternoon. | Youth is often associated with energy and enthusiasm. |
| Registro | Neutro | Neutro |
| Quão comum | Top 1000 (muito comum) | Top 2000 (comum) |
| Nível CEFR | A2 | B1 |
| Classe gramatical | noun | noun |
| Colocações | little, young, big, bunch, couple, crowd, have, want, adopt, just a kid, only a kid, like a kid | early, lost, misspent, spend, recapture, relive, during your youth, from youth, in your youth, not in the first flush of youth, comparative, extreme, eternal, have, the fountain of youth, modern, local, inner-city, educate, target, corrupt, culture, subculture, centre/center, the country’s youth, the nation’s youth, the youth of today, male, black, white, gang, group |
| Antônimos | adult, grown-up | age, maturity, elderliness |
| Erros comuns | Confused with 'kiddo' which is more affectionate., Used as a verb (incorrectly implying a whole action)., Confused about age range (usually implies under 12). | Confused with 'young' — 'youth' is a noun, while 'young' is an adjective., Overuse — don't say 'the youth' when referring to a specific person., Mixing up 'youth' and 'teenager' — 'youth' can include young adults, not just teens. |
| Notas de uso | Used to refer to children in most contexts. In informal settings, it can be used affectionately or playfully. Avoid in formal writing or discussions. | Used generally to refer to young people. In formal contexts, it can refer to young people in social or educational discussions. Avoid using it sarcastically. |
